I noticed recently that for one of my sites, http://waste-some-time.com, while I was receiving no visitors from Google for the keyphrase waste some time, I was receiving a few for “wast some time”, i.e with a typo. I checked these results out, and as you would expect, Google suggests "Did you mean ______", and shows results containing very similar sites to the properly spelled query, but ranked slightly differently.

My site is relatively new, and if you believe all you read, then this means it's going to be subjected to some age-related penalisation in the SERPs. It appeared nowhere close to the top for searches “waste some time,” yet is ranked top for “wast some time.” Given that it appears, to all intents and purposes, that Google treats these two queries as one and the same, I propose that the query “wast some time” reflects the results as they would be were an age related penalty, or the sandbox, as it can be called, not in place.

These results were obtained several months ago, but although my site now ranks reasonably (#4-#7) for the properly spelled query, it consistently ranks #1 for the mispelled query. I also realise that this is a one off example, and that by no means could it be called a "fair test," but the results are interesting at the least.  Do any of you have sites that rank in a similar fashion?  Try seeing how your sites rank changes with a mispelled query.  Or can you offer an alternative reason behind these results?
